Is there not a restriction on using the IMDB for comercial gain under their T&C's?
-
Oct 8th, 2009, 08:38 AM
#6
Re: A price for this program.
Taken from their Conditions.
 Originally Posted by http://www.imdb.com/help/show_article?conditions
IMDb grants you a limited license to access and make personal use of this site and not to download (other than page caching) or modify it, or any portion of it, except with express written consent of IMDb. This site or any portion of this site may not be reproduced, duplicated, copied, sold, resold, visited, or otherwise exploited for any commercial purpose without express written consent of IMDb. This license does not include any resale or commercial use of this site or its contents or any derivative use of this site or its contents.
